#cb2e94 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b2e94 is composed of 79.6% red, 18%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.3% magenta, 27.1%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 321 degrees, a saturation of 63.1% and a lightness of 48.8%. #cb2e94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5cff with #970029.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#cb2e94 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cb2e94 has RGB values of R:203, G:46,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.27,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13315732.

Shades and Tints of #cb2e94

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0308 is the darkest color, while #fefafd is the lightest one.
